Beschreibung:
Jose Serrano's zarzuela La Cancion del olvido was first performed in 1916 in Valencia and until now it belongs to one of the most succesful zarzueala's in history.La Cancion del olvido has a Napoleonic setting, but its ambience is more reminiscent of sophisticated Italian renaissance comedy. The heroin in the story is Rosina. She sings at the end of the first scene the beautiful aria La Cancion de Marinela.
